Physical Adaptations:
One of the most well-known types of animal adaptations is physical adaptations. Animals have evolved distinct physical features that are specifically designed to excel in their environments. From the long necks of giraffes that help them reach leaves high in trees to the sharp claws of predatory cats for hunting, these physical traits allow animals to successfully navigate their habitats and secure food and defend themselves. Other examples of physical adaptations include the streamlined bodies of dolphins for efficient swimming, the beaks of different bird species to suit their feeding habits, and the specialized feet of mountain goats for climbing steep slopes. These physical adaptations are essential for an animal's survival and success in their particular ecological niche.
Camouflage and Mimicry:
Camouflage and mimicry are adaptive strategies employed by animals to blend in with their surroundings or imitate other organisms for survival purposes. Countless species have evolved color patterns, textures, and behaviors that allow them to remain unnoticed by predators or prey. Some animals have the ability to change their skin color or pattern, such as chameleons, allowing them to blend seamlessly with their environment. Other animals, like stick insects, have evolved structures that closely resemble their surroundings to avoid detection. Mimicry is another fascinating adaptation in which one species impersonates another for protection or to gain an advantage. For example, the harmless king snake mimics the venomous coral snake, deterring potential predators. These adaptations highlight the incredible ability of animals to deceive and adapt to their ever-changing environment.
Behavioral Adaptations:
Behavioral adaptations are the actions and responses exhibited by animals to cope with the challenges of their environment. These adaptations can range from mating rituals and territorial behaviors to cooperative hunting and social structures. For example, many bird species engage in complex courtship displays that help attract mates and ensure successful breeding. Some animals exhibit migration patterns, traveling long distances in search of better food sources or more suitable breeding grounds. Social behaviors, such as the formation of herds or packs, provide protection and increase chances of survival in certain species. These behavioral adaptations enable animals to effectively navigate their habitats and secure essential resources.
Sensory Adaptations:
Animals have developed extraordinary sensory adaptations to gather information about their environment and locate prey or avoid predators. This includes acute hearing, keen eyesight, heightened smell or taste, and even the ability to use vibrations or magnetic fields for navigation. Bats, for example, possess echolocation abilities, emitting high-frequency sounds and interpreting the echoes to locate objects and navigate in the dark. Similarly, sharks have specialized receptors to detect electrical fields produced by their prey, enabling them to locate and capture food efficiently. These sensory adaptations allow animals to perceive their surroundings in ways beyond human comprehension, enhancing their survival and hunting capabilities.
Survival Strategies:
In harsh and challenging environments, animals have developed specialized survival strategies to cope with extreme conditions. Desert-dwelling organisms, such as camels and kangaroo rats, have evolved the ability to conserve water and withstand high temperatures. They can store water for extended periods and possess efficient cooling mechanisms. Arctic and Antarctic animals, on the other hand, have adapted to freezing temperatures by developing thick layers of fat or dense fur to insulate their bodies. Some animals, like certain species of frogs and turtles, can enter a state of dormancy or hibernation during periods of extreme heat or cold, allowing them to conserve energy and survive adverse conditions. These survival strategies are vital to the persistence of species in challenging habitats.
Reproductive Adaptations:
Reproductive adaptations are crucial for the continuation and success of a species. Animals have developed various strategies to ensure reproductive success, including specific mating behaviors and reproductive structures. For example, peacocks showcase their ornate feathers as part of their courtship behavior to attract potential mates. Some animals, like sea turtles, travel long distances to return to their birthplace to lay eggs, ensuring the survival of their offspring. Reproductive adaptations also include unique reproductive organs or mechanisms, such as the pouch of marsupials for protecting and nurturing their young. These adaptations guarantee the continuation and genetic diversity of species, as well as the survival of future generations.
